North East Ipswich PCN is a primary care network, which is a group of neighbouring GP surgeries that share staff and services. It has 2 NHS GP surgeries and around 40,083 registered patients. Patients here rate their surgeries above the England average.

Which is the highest-rated GP surgery in North East Ipswich PCN?

Felixstowe Road Medical Practice has the highest GPScore in North East Ipswich PCN, 67 out of 100. 80% of its patients said their overall experience was good in the 2026 NHS GP Patient Survey.

How easy is it to get through to a GP surgery in North East Ipswich PCN?

58% of patients in North East Ipswich PCN find it easy to get through to their surgery by phone. The England average is 57%. 81% say their overall experience is good (England 77%).

How many GP surgeries in North East Ipswich PCN are taking on new patients?

2 of the 2 surgeries in North East Ipswich PCN were taking on new patients when we last checked their pages on the NHS website. The table shows which ones, and each surgery page has a link to register online.
